The relative lack of mobility of Germany’s artillery was caused by the limitations of the German economy, desultory planning, and the initiation of hostilities long before the planned expansion of the Wehrmacht was complete. In the summer of 1940 the British Government began to look seriously at the submachine gun question, and in August a decision was taken to put into production a copy of the German MP28 from World War One, an order for 50,000 weapons being contemplated. World War II [b] or the Second World War (1 September 1939 – 2 September 1945) was a global conflict between two coalitions: the Allies and the Axis powers. At the start of WW2 the Panzerkampfwagen (PzKpfw) I and Panzer II were the most widespread types, but in a short time these had been removed of service and substituted with the Panzer 3 and Panzer 4. Over 30 countries took part in a war that was fought in the Pacific, Europe, North Africa, and Asia and involved over 100 million people.
